STATE v. LIGHT

No. 13328-Division Two.

686 S.W.2d 538 (1985)

STATE of Missouri, Plaintiff-Respondent, v. Kenneth Glenn LIGHT, Defendant-Appellant.

Missouri Court of Appeals, Southern District, Division Two.

Motion for Rehearing or Transfer Denied March 6, 1985.

Application to Transfer Denied April 2, 1985.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Ronald J. Kaden, Shaw, Howlett & Schwartz, Clayton, for defendant-appellant.

John Ashcroft, Atty. Gen., Robert L. Swearingen, Frank Rubin, Asst. Attys. Gen., Jefferson City, for plaintiff-respondent.


CONVICTION AFFIRMED: SENTENCE VACATED AND CAUSE REMANDED

HOGAN, Judge.

Defendant Kenneth Glenn Light was convicted of manufacturing marijuana in violation of § 195.020.1, RSMo 1978,1 and his punishment was assessed at imprisonment for a term of five years. Defendant appeals.
